ECKERSTROM, J.
¶ 1 The trial court granted appellee Mary Livingston's motion to suppress the evidence seized from her car after she was stopped for a possible traffic violation. The state appeals that ruling, claiming the officer possessed constitutionally permissible grounds for stopping Livingston. We affirm.
